Visa Types Available
- Employer Nomination Scheme (ENS) Visa – Subclass 186
For skilled workers nominated by an Australian employer for permanent residence. - Temporary Skill Shortage (TSS) Visa – Subclass 482
Allows employers to address labor shortages by bringing in overseas workers for up to 4 years.

Types of Labour Jobs in Australia
Construction Laborer
- Involves tasks like excavation, concrete mixing, and using machinery.
- Salary: AUD 45,000 – AUD 60,000 per year
Agricultural Laborer
- Tasks include planting, harvesting, pruning, and operating farm equipment.
- Salary: AUD 20 – AUD 30 per hour (seasonal variations apply)
Warehouse Laborer
- Duties include packing, sorting, loading, and inventory management.
- Salary: Around AUD 40,000 annually
General Laborer
- Performs diverse tasks across industries: lifting, moving, assisting tradespeople.
- Salary: Around AUD 40,000 per year

Application Process (Step-by-Step)
1. Job Search
Search for visa-sponsored jobs on:
- Australian job portals (Seek, Indeed, JobSearch.gov.au)
- Company websites
- Recruitment agencies
2. Apply for Jobs
- Submit your resume, cover letter, and any required certifications (e.g., White Card for construction).
3. Receive a Job Offer
- If selected, your employer will issue a formal job offer.
4. Visa Application
- Your employer applies for your work visa with the Australian government.
- You may need to complete health checks and submit additional documents.
5. Travel and Start Working
- Once approved, you can move to Australia and start your new job. Some employers may assist with accommodation and settling-in support.

How much do laborers earn in Australia?
Laborers in Australia earn AUD 78,000 per year on average, or about AUD 40 per hour. Entry-level positions start around AUD 60,000, and experienced workers can earn up to AUD 124,396 annually.
How do I become a laborer in Australia?
Choose the industry (e.g., construction, agriculture), complete necessary training (e.g., a White Card), and apply for visa-sponsored job offers. Your employer will help with your visa application if selected.
What kind of work is involved in labor jobs?
Typical tasks include digging, lifting, sorting, packing, assisting skilled workers, cleaning, and machine operation in construction, agriculture, and warehousing settings.
